ITSkillsCenter
Cybersécurité

Tailscale installation Linux macOS Windows iOS Android : guide 2026

3 min de lecture

Tailscale fonctionne sur Linux, macOS, Windows, iOS, Android et même certains routeurs OpenWRT. Voici le tutoriel d’installation pas à pas pour chaque OS, avec les pièges courants et les configurations recommandées en 2026.

Voir notre guide complet Tailscale.

Linux Ubuntu / Debian

# Script officiel
curl -fsSL https://tailscale.com/install.sh | sh

# Démarrer
sudo systemctl enable --now tailscaled
sudo tailscale up

# Vérifier
tailscale status
tailscale ip -4

Linux Arch / Fedora / RHEL

# Arch
sudo pacman -S tailscale
sudo systemctl enable --now tailscaled
sudo tailscale up

# Fedora
sudo dnf config-manager --add-repo https://pkgs.tailscale.com/stable/fedora/tailscale.repo
sudo dnf install -y tailscale
sudo systemctl enable --now tailscaled
sudo tailscale up

macOS

# Via Homebrew (recommandé pour devs)
brew install --cask tailscale

# Lancer Tailscale.app, login via menu bar

# Ou en ligne de commande pour usage server-like
brew install tailscale
sudo tailscaled install-system-daemon
sudo tailscale up

L’app App Store et celle Homebrew sont équivalentes en fonction. La version cask GUI est généralement préférée pour les laptops développeurs.

Windows

  1. Télécharger l’installeur sur tailscale.com/download/windows
  2. Exécuter (privilèges admin)
  3. Cliquer sur l’icône system tray → Sign in
  4. Compte Tailscale → autoriser dans le navigateur

Pour Windows Server ou usage CLI : tailscale.exe up via PowerShell admin.

iOS et Android

  • App Store / Play Store → « Tailscale »
  • Installer, Sign in
  • Activer le VPN (autorisation système)

L’app mobile gère automatiquement la coupure du VPN sur Wi-Fi de confiance (configurable).

Auth-keys pour automatisation

Pour provisionner des VPS sans ouvrir un navigateur, utilisez une auth-key :

  1. Dashboard → Settings → Auth keys → Generate auth key
  2. Options : Reusable, Ephemeral (temporaire), Pre-approved, Tags
  3. Copier la clef (commence par tskey-auth-)
# Sur le VPS frais
sudo tailscale up \
  --authkey=tskey-auth-xxx \
  --hostname=db-prod-01 \
  --advertise-tags=tag:prod \
  --ssh

Configuration recommandée production

  • Magic DNS activé (Tailnet settings → DNS)
  • Tailscale SSH activé sur tous les VPS (--ssh)
  • Tags sur les machines (tag:prod, tag:dev, tag:db)
  • Auth-keys par environnement, rotation tous les 90 jours
  • ACLs définies (voir tutoriel dédié)
  • Two-factor auth sur le compte Tailscale admin

Vérification

tailscale status         # liste des nœuds + connexions
tailscale netcheck       # diagnostic réseau (NAT, DERP, latence)
tailscale ping HOSTNAME  # test connectivité
tailscale ip             # IPs Tailscale du nœud
tailscale up --reset     # reset config locale

Erreurs fréquentes

ErreurCauseSolution
« failed to connect »Firewall bloque UDP 41641Ouvrir UDP 41641 sortant, ou DERP fallback
« already authorized »VPS recréé avec même hostnameSupprimer dans dashboard puis re-up
Connexion via DERP relay seulementNAT symétrique des deux côtésAcceptable, latence un peu plus élevée
Slow speedMTU non optimaltailscale set –mtu=1280

Pour aller plus loin

Besoin d'un site web ?

Confiez-nous la Création de Votre Site Web

Site vitrine, e-commerce ou application web — nous transformons votre vision en réalité digitale. Accompagnement personnalisé de A à Z.

À partir de 250.000 FCFA
Parlons de Votre Projet
Publicité